About Me

My art is a symbolic journey through dream-logic, fear, memory, and myth. I use surreal imagery to reveal what hides beneath the surface of the human mind — the silent impulses, ancient symbols, and unspoken emotions that shape us. Each piece is a visual poem, suspended between nightmare and wonder, where imagination becomes a mirror for truth.

I believe that reality is not what we see, but what we feel behind the image. Through contrasts of beauty and unease, I invite the viewer into a space of interpretation, where meaning is not given — it is discovered. My work does not offer answers. It opens doors.

“We are made of symbols we refuse to understand.”

My works explore surreal symbolism and the hidden architecture of the human psyche. Each piece invites the viewer into a metaphorical space between dream and consciousness, where imagination becomes a language of truth. The emotion is the story — the symbol is the guide.
